What is a Private Psychiatrist?
A private psychiatrist is a licensed medical physician who concentrates on detecting and treating mental health disorders. Unlike public mental health services, which can typically be strained by long haul times and restricted resources, private psychiatrists use a more customized technique to mental healthcare. They provide a variety of services, from medication management to psychotherapy, customized to meet the specific needs of their customers.
Secret Roles of a Private Psychiatrist
Diagnosis and Assessment: Private psychiatrists perform thorough evaluations to identify mental health conditions properly. They consider case history, household history, and the providing symptoms to produce a complete picture.

Treatment Planning: Based on the diagnosis, they establish a customized treatment plan that may consist of medication, therapy, or a combination of both.

Medication Management: One of the primary functions of private psychiatrists is to recommend and monitor psychiatric medications. They frequently evaluate their effectiveness and make changes as required.

Restorative Support: Many private psychiatrists likewise provide psychiatric therapy, providing a supportive environment for clients to explore their ideas and feelings.

Crisis Intervention: In times of crisis, private psychiatrists can offer instant support, ensuring that clients receive the essential care.

The Process of Engaging a Private Psychiatrist
When engaging with a private psychiatrist, clients can generally anticipate the following procedure:

Initial Consultation: The first check out usually includes an assessment where the psychiatrist collects info about the client's history, signs, and treatment goals.

Diagnosis: Following the assessment, the psychiatrist will supply a diagnosis and discuss prospective treatment choices.

Treatment Plan: A customized treatment plan will be developed, including medication, treatment, or both.

Follow-Up Appointments: Regular follow-ups will be arranged to keep an eye on progress, adjust medications if needed, and provide continuous restorative support.
